Summary

Ycode is launching its 4th product - an open-source alternative to Webflow and Framer that gives users more control over their website building. Unlike proprietary platforms that lock users in, Ycode offers a visual development platform that enables creators to build custom web projects without needing developers. The platform includes MCP connections for AI tools and aims to make visual development as powerful as hand-coding but faster and more accessible.
